The hexadecimal color code #390A56 corresponds to the code RGB( 57, 10, 86 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,22 level), green (at 0,04 level) and blue (at 0,34 level). Its brightness is 18% and its saturation is 79%. It is composed of red at 37%, green at 6% and blue at 56%.
